柯林斯词典
- N-COUNT 食物碎屑;面包屑;糕饼屑
Crumbsare tiny pieces that fall from bread, biscuits, or cake when you cut it or eat it.- I stood up, brushing crumbs from my trousers.
我站起来,掸掉裤子上的碎屑。
- I stood up, brushing crumbs from my trousers.
- N-COUNT 一点;少许
Acrumb ofsomething, for example information, is a very small amount of it.- At last Andrew gave them a crumb of information...
最后,安德鲁向他们透露了一点信息。 - The government were able to draw a few crumbs of comfort from today's unemployment figures.
政府能够从现在的失业人数中得到些许安慰。
